While my high school was rich in opportunity for the arts, there was an imbalance. All the emphasis for the arts meant a lack of focus for STEM education, a career path I was interested in. To supplement my passion for Engineering at the time, I decided to start the school's FIRST robotics team. Initially it was difficult to find support, because no one knew about the idea I had. But when the word spread, other students with similar interests came. The team started with just me attempting to fundraise the registration fee of $6,000. Luckily, with the aid of a grant I applied for and the school's administration, I was able to begin my endeavors.
Building the team's first year robot was tough. If it weren't for the help
of the dedicated members and experienced parents, the team would not have had a functioning robot at all. While the robot did
not do so well in competition the first year, it was an worthy accomplishment for the team nonetheless. In the following years,
the team caught on successfully and expanded to 40+ members, becoming the largest organization in the school. From the founding
team, I learned many skills from CAD, machining, Java robotics programming, electrical engineering, and business development.
Currently, Team 5700: SOTA Cyberdragons is thriving in the world of FIRST Robotics,
winning San Francisco Regional 2019, winning Chezy Champs 2019 and competing in the international FIRST championships in
Houston, Texas.
As an engineering intern I was assigned with the task to manufacture a custom part for tool the lab needed in the operation room. Using Onshape, a cloud-based CAD software, I was able to prototype and design the piece I needed.
The lab also had a 3-axis CNC Mill which I used to machine my part out of steel. However, the lab has never needed to use the CNC portion of the mill and as a result I had to independently figure out how I could use it. With a few days of research, I figured out how to transform my CAD file into a G-code transcript, which I would feed into the CNC Mill. With a few trials I was able to figure out how to CNC Mill the part out by myself.

My journey in Hapkido USA began when I was 7. My father enrolled me as a student because I got in a fight at school with 5th graders as a kindergartener, and I didn't know how to protect myself.
After many years, I eventually became a 3rd Dan Black belt and took on the role of an instructor. Initially with my experience with harsh teachers in Kung Fu, I acted as a strict teacher to command attention. However, I eventually realized that the enforcing would grow mentally draining, and completely unnecessary. Instead, I adapted to learn to communicate with the kid students as if they were adults with rational mentalities. By giving them the respect they deserve until proven otherwise, I realized that the kid students were able to perform just as well as when I was a stricter communicator.
